Assessing our 2022 US PE predictions
At the start of 2022, PitchBook PE analysts made their predictions amid several tailwinds.

Now, midway through the year, inflation is raging as supply chains adjust to pandemic-related shocks, while Russia's invasion of Ukraine has escalated supply chain disruptions and further lifted inflationary pressures. This significant market volatility has dampened PE's previously fervent pace.

A few of the predictions we revisit in our latest analyst note:
  • Mega-funds will raise $250 billion in 2022, including the three largest-ever buyout funds.

  • The big five US public alternatives managers' AUMs will eclipse $3 trillion in 2022.

  • At least 30 GP stakes deals will close, thereby setting a record.

  • PE firms will close at least 400 middle-market software deals.

SoftBank CEO laments losses, warns of Vision Fund cuts
SoftBank CEO Masayoshi Son (Tomohiro Ohsumi/Getty Images)
As the Vision Fund group turns into a money loser for SoftBank, CEO Masayoshi Son is preparing for widespread cuts to headcount and other operating costs.

SoftBank reported a loss of 2.93 trillion yen (about $21.7 billion) in Q2, following a similarly large loss in the prior quarter. Some of the companies that appeared to be its biggest winners more than a year ago—such as Coupang and Doordash—have seen their share prices plunge.

US private equity earnings dashboard
Publicly traded US private equity firms reported mixed financial results for the second quarter of this year after continuing to navigate a volatile market—hit by rising interest rates, inflation and geopolitical turbulence.

Our US private equity earnings dashboard, updated quarterly, breaks down trends in key performance metrics for Blackstone, Apollo Global Management, KKR, The Carlyle Group, TPG and Blue Owl from company filings and PitchBook data.

Sports-betting specialist Betr rakes in $50M
Betr, a sports-betting and media company, has raised a $20 million Series A1 co-led by Aliya Capital Partners and Fuel Venture Capital, in addition to $30 million secured in a Series A led by Florida Funders earlier this year. Betr focuses primarily on micro-betting, which allows users to bet on specific moments in a sporting event in real time.

Sinovation Ventures reaches $200M first close of Fund V
Sinovation Ventures has completed a first close of its fifth namesake fund on $200 million, The Wall Street Journal reported. The firm, which is targeting $500 million for the fund, invests in sectors such as AI, robotics and automation, semiconductors, and healthcare technology. The vehicle's predecessor closed on $500 million in 2018.

Chart of the Day  
"A bright spot in the venture market has been the returns of smaller funds. Vehicles under $250 million in size have outperformed the broader market in recent quarters. These funds are instrumental in bringing companies into the venture lifecycle, and an increase in small-fund vehicles due to outperformance will continue to move the VC market forward."

Source: PitchBook's 2022 Global Fund Performance Report (as of Q4 2021 with Preliminary Q1 2022 Data)
